/* -*- c++ -*- */
///////////////////////////////////////////
// Syslog
// -------------------------------------
// file : Syslog.cpp
// author : Ben Kietzman
// begin : 2020-06-01
// copyright : Ben Kietzman
// email : ben@kietzman.org
///////////////////////////////////////////
/*! \file Syslog.cpp
* \brief Syslog Class
*/
// {{{ includes
#include "Syslog"
// }}}
extern "C++"
{
namespace common
{
// {{{ Syslog()
Syslog::Syslog(const string strApplication, const string strProgram, const int nOption, const int nFacility)
{
passwd *pPasswd = getpwuid(getuid());
m_nFacility = nFacility;
m_nOption = nOption;
m_strApplication = strApplication;
m_strProgram = strProgram;
m_strUser = "N/A";
if (pPasswd != NULL)
{
m_strUser = pPasswd->pw_name;
}
openlog(m_strProgram.c_str(), m_nOption, m_nFacility);
}
// }}}
// {{{ ~Syslog()
Syslog::~Syslog()
{
closelog();
}
// }}}
// {{{ commandEnded()
void Syslog::commandEnded(const string strCommandName, const string strEventDetails, const int nPriority)
{
Json *ptMessage = new Json;
ptMessage->insert("Event Type", "Command Ended");
ptMessage->insert("Command Name", strCommandName);
ptMessage->insert("Login ID", m_strUser);
log(ptMessage, strEventDetails, nPriority);
delete ptMessage;
}
// }}}
// {{{ commandLaunched()
void Syslog::commandLaunched(const string strCommandName, const string strEventDetails, const int nPriority)
{
Json *ptMessage = new Json;
ptMessage->insert("Event Type", "Command Launched");
ptMessage->insert("Command Name", strCommandName);
ptMessage->insert("Login ID", m_strUser);
log(ptMessage, strEventDetails, nPriority);
delete ptMessage;
}
// }}}
// {{{ connectionStarted()
void Syslog::connectionStarted(const string strEventDetails, const int fdSocket, const bool bResult, const int nPriority)
{
Json *ptMessage = new Json;
ptMessage->insert("Event Type", "Connection Started");
ptMessage->insert("Action", ((bResult)?"Allowed":"Blocked"));
if (fdSocket != -1)
{
sockaddr_storage addr;
socklen_t len = sizeof(sockaddr_storage);
if (getpeername(fdSocket, (sockaddr *)&addr, &len) == 0)
{
char szIP[INET6_ADDRSTRLEN];
if (addr.ss_family == AF_INET)
{
sockaddr_in *s = (sockaddr_in *)&addr;
inet_ntop(AF_INET, &s->sin_addr, szIP, sizeof(szIP));
}
else if (addr.ss_family == AF_INET6)
{
sockaddr_in6 *s = (sockaddr_in6 *)&addr;
inet_ntop(AF_INET6, &s->sin6_addr, szIP, sizeof(szIP));
}
ptMessage->insert("Source IP", szIP);
}
}
log(ptMessage, strEventDetails, nPriority);
delete ptMessage;
}
// }}}
// {{{ connectionStartedCommandLaunched()
void Syslog::connectionStartedCommandLaunched(const string strCommandName, const string strEventDetails, const int fdSocket, const bool bResult, const int nPriority)
{
Json *ptMessage = new Json;
ptMessage->insert("Event Type", "Connection Started & Command Launched");
ptMessage->insert("Action", ((bResult)?"Allowed":"Blocked"));
ptMessage->insert("Command Name", strCommandName);
ptMessage->insert("Login ID", m_strUser);
if (fdSocket != -1)
{
sockaddr_storage addr;
socklen_t len = sizeof(sockaddr_storage);
if (getpeername(fdSocket, (sockaddr *)&addr, &len) == 0)
{
char szIP[INET6_ADDRSTRLEN];
if (addr.ss_family == AF_INET)
{
sockaddr_in *s = (sockaddr_in *)&addr;
inet_ntop(AF_INET, &s->sin_addr, szIP, sizeof(szIP));
}
else if (addr.ss_family == AF_INET6)
{
sockaddr_in6 *s = (sockaddr_in6 *)&addr;
inet_ntop(AF_INET6, &s->sin6_addr, szIP, sizeof(szIP));
}
ptMessage->insert("Source IP", szIP);
}
}
log(ptMessage, strEventDetails, nPriority);
delete ptMessage;
}
// }}}
// {{{ connectionStopped()
void Syslog::connectionStopped(const string strEventDetails, const int fdSocket, const int nPriority)
{
Json *ptMessage = new Json;
ptMessage->insert("Event Type", "Connection Stopped");
ptMessage->insert("Action", "Teardown");
if (fdSocket != -1)
{
sockaddr_storage addr;
socklen_t len = sizeof(sockaddr_storage);
if (getpeername(fdSocket, (sockaddr *)&addr, &len) == 0)
{
char szIP[INET6_ADDRSTRLEN];
if (addr.ss_family == AF_INET)
{
sockaddr_in *s = (sockaddr_in *)&addr;
inet_ntop(AF_INET, &s->sin_addr, szIP, sizeof(szIP));
}
else if (addr.ss_family == AF_INET6)
{
sockaddr_in6 *s = (sockaddr_in6 *)&addr;
inet_ntop(AF_INET6, &s->sin6_addr, szIP, sizeof(szIP));
}
ptMessage->insert("Source IP", szIP);
}
}
log(ptMessage, strEventDetails, nPriority);
delete ptMessage;
}
// }}}
// {{{ groupCreated()
void Syslog::groupCreated(const string strEventDetails, const string strLoginID, const bool bResult, const string strProtocol, const string strService, const int nPriority)
{
Json *ptMessage = new Json;
ptMessage->insert("Event Type", "Group Created");
ptMessage->insert("Login ID", ((!strLoginID.empty())?strLoginID:"N/A"));
ptMessage->insert("Result", ((bResult)?"Success":"Failure"));
ptMessage->insert("Protocol", ((!strProtocol.empty())?strProtocol:"N/A"));
ptMessage->insert("Service", ((!strService.empty())?strService:"N/A"));
log(ptMessage, strEventDetails, nPriority);
delete ptMessage;
}
// }}}
// {{{ groupDeleted()
void Syslog::groupDeleted(const string strEventDetails, const string strLoginID, const bool bResult, const string strProtocol, const string strService, const int nPriority)
{
Json *ptMessage = new Json;
ptMessage->insert("Event Type", "Group Deleted");
ptMessage->insert("Login ID", ((!strLoginID.empty())?strLoginID:"N/A"));
ptMessage->insert("Result", ((bResult)?"Success":"Failure"));
ptMessage->insert("Protocol", ((!strProtocol.empty())?strProtocol:"N/A"));
ptMessage->insert("Service", ((!strService.empty())?strService:"N/A"));
log(ptMessage, strEventDetails, nPriority);
delete ptMessage;
}
// }}}
// {{{ groupModified()
void Syslog::groupModified(const string strEventDetails, const string strLoginID, const bool bResult, const string strProtocol, const string strService, const int nPriority)
{
Json *ptMessage = new Json;
ptMessage->insert("Event Type", "Group Modified");
ptMessage->insert("Login ID", ((!strLoginID.empty())?strLoginID:"N/A"));
ptMessage->insert("Result", ((bResult)?"Success":"Failure"));
ptMessage->insert("Protocol", ((!strProtocol.empty())?strProtocol:"N/A"));
ptMessage->insert("Service", ((!strService.empty())?strService:"N/A"));
log(ptMessage, strEventDetails, nPriority);
delete ptMessage;
}
// }}}
// {{{ log()
void Syslog::log(const string strMessage, const int nPriority)
{
syslog(nPriority, "%s", strMessage.c_str());
}
void Syslog::log(Json *ptMessage, const string strEventDetails, const int nPriority)
{
char szBuffer[20] = "\0", szDateTime[37] = "\0";
int nMillisecond = 0;
struct timeval tv;
struct tm tTime;
string strMessage;
stringstream ssTimeStamp;
if (!m_strApplication.empty())
{
ptMessage->insert("Application", m_strApplication);
}
if (!m_strProgram.empty())
{
ptMessage->insert("Program", m_strProgram);
}
if (!strEventDetails.empty())
{
ptMessage->insert("Event Details", strEventDetails);
}
gettimeofday(&tv, NULL);
#ifdef COMMON_LINUX
nMillisecond = lrint(tv.tv_usec/1000.0);
#endif
if (nMillisecond >= 1000)
{
nMillisecond -= 1000;
tv.tv_sec++;
}
gmtime_r(&tv.tv_sec, &tTime);
strftime(szBuffer, 20, "%Y-%m-%d %H:%M:%S", &tTime);
sprintf(szDateTime, "%s.%03d UTC", szBuffer, nMillisecond);
ptMessage->insert("DateTime", szDateTime);
ssTimeStamp << tv.tv_sec;
ptMessage->insert("TimeStamp", ssTimeStamp.str());
ptMessage->json(strMessage);
log(strMessage, nPriority);
}
// }}}
// {{{ logoff()
void Syslog::logoff(const string strEventDetails, const string strLoginID, const bool bResult, const string strProtocol, const string strService, const int nPriority)
{
Json *ptMessage = new Json;
ptMessage->insert("Event Type", "Logoff");
ptMessage->insert("Login ID", ((!strLoginID.empty())?strLoginID:"N/A"));
ptMessage->insert("Result", ((bResult)?"Success":"Failure"));
ptMessage->insert("Protocol", ((!strProtocol.empty())?strProtocol:"N/A"));
ptMessage->insert("Service", ((!strService.empty())?strService:"N/A"));
log(ptMessage, strEventDetails, nPriority);
delete ptMessage;
}
// }}}
// {{{ logon()
void Syslog::logon(const string strEventDetails, const string strLoginID, const bool bResult, const string strProtocol, const string strService, const int nPriority)
{
Json *ptMessage = new Json;
ptMessage->insert("Event Type", "Logon");
ptMessage->insert("Login ID", ((!strLoginID.empty())?strLoginID:"N/A"));
ptMessage->insert("Result", ((bResult)?"Success":"Failure"));
ptMessage->insert("Protocol", ((!strProtocol.empty())?strProtocol:"N/A"));
ptMessage->insert("Service", ((!strService.empty())?strService:"N/A"));
log(ptMessage, strEventDetails, nPriority);
delete ptMessage;
}
// }}}
// {{{ privilegeLevelChanged()
void Syslog::privilegeLevelChanged(const string strEventDetails, const string strLoginID, const bool bResult, const string strProtocol, const string strService, const int nPriority)
{
Json *ptMessage = new Json;
ptMessage->insert("Event Type", "Privilege Level Changed");
ptMessage->insert("Login ID", ((!strLoginID.empty())?strLoginID:"N/A"));
ptMessage->insert("Result", ((bResult)?"Success":"Failure"));
ptMessage->insert("Protocol", ((!strProtocol.empty())?strProtocol:"N/A"));
ptMessage->insert("Service", ((!strService.empty())?strService:"N/A"));
log(ptMessage, strEventDetails, nPriority);
delete ptMessage;
}
// }}}
// {{{ userAccountCreated()
void Syslog::userAccountCreated(const string strEventDetails, const string strLoginID, const bool bResult, const string strProtocol, const string strService, const int nPriority)
{
Json *ptMessage = new Json;
ptMessage->insert("Event Type", "User Account Created");
ptMessage->insert("Login ID", ((!strLoginID.empty())?strLoginID:"N/A"));
ptMessage->insert("Result", ((bResult)?"Success":"Failure"));
ptMessage->insert("Protocol", ((!strProtocol.empty())?strProtocol:"N/A"));
ptMessage->insert("Service", ((!strService.empty())?strService:"N/A"));
log(ptMessage, strEventDetails, nPriority);
delete ptMessage;
}
// }}}
// {{{ userAccountDeleted()
void Syslog::userAccountDeleted(const string strEventDetails, const string strLoginID, const bool bResult, const string strProtocol, const string strService, const int nPriority)
{
Json *ptMessage = new Json;
ptMessage->insert("Event Type", "User Account Deleted");
ptMessage->insert("Login ID", ((!strLoginID.empty())?strLoginID:"N/A"));
ptMessage->insert("Result", ((bResult)?"Success":"Failure"));
ptMessage->insert("Protocol", ((!strProtocol.empty())?strProtocol:"N/A"));
ptMessage->insert("Service", ((!strService.empty())?strService:"N/A"));
log(ptMessage, strEventDetails, nPriority);
delete ptMessage;
}
// }}}
// {{{ userAccountModified()
void Syslog::userAccountModified(const string strEventDetails, const string strLoginID, const bool bResult, const string strProtocol, const string strService, const int nPriority)
{
Json *ptMessage = new Json;
ptMessage->insert("Event Type", "User Account Modified");
ptMessage->insert("Login ID", ((!strLoginID.empty())?strLoginID:"N/A"));
ptMessage->insert("Result", ((bResult)?"Success":"Failure"));
ptMessage->insert("Protocol", ((!strProtocol.empty())?strProtocol:"N/A"));
ptMessage->insert("Service", ((!strService.empty())?strService:"N/A"));
log(ptMessage, strEventDetails, nPriority);
delete ptMessage;
}
// }}}
}
}
